Fluent failing to read periodic mesh in parallel
I have a periodic mesh created in ICEM which reads fine when in serial, but when I switch to parallel I get a SIGSEGV error and am unable to read it.
I'm wondering whether I should be using different partitioning settings for a periodic mesh that I might have missed? It's not something I've really had to look at before so any guidance is useful. |
The anything-to-Fluent interpreter is not perfect. Namely, the "periodic" property set by the pre-processor is not the same as the periodic BC in Fluent.
Have you tried? Read the mesh into Fluent in serial. Save it. Then read it in parallel? Or remove the periodic setting from ICEM and just keep them as walls or whatever. Then read the mesh into Fluent and make those boundaries periodic in Fluent, not in ICEM. |
Reading the mesh in serial, saving the case and then opening in parallel seems to work at the moment so I could continue like that?
I guess I was using the periodic settings in ICEM to try and make sure that the mesh was conformal, do you think it could be worth trying without that to see if I get anything better? |
